Transaction ce51202f73661f5a95599a643f701ea6ecf3fdd6f43cfe5cbdee19da922319e0
1 Input
2 Outputs
- ce51202f73661f5a95599a643f701ea6ecf3fdd6f43cfe5cbdee19da922319e0:0
- ce51202f73661f5a95599a643f701ea6ecf3fdd6f43cfe5cbdee19da922319e0:1
value 3010034
address 1FmnSkWTHfGksUtUEe9weV1Ho7JJjiLMyX
value 4784313817
address 38fMNT59P679uXcYQ2erwATVtcHHdPDVG9